html5 web app开发

HTML5是一种用于创建富媒体和互动内容的标准,特别适用于Web应用程序的开发。它提供了许多功能和API,使开发人员能够在Web浏览器中构建功能强大的应用程序。本文将详细介绍HTML5 Web应用程序开发的原理和过程。

1. 理解HTML5的基本结构和语法

HTML5是一种标记语言,用于描述Web页面的结构和内容。它由一系列元素组成,每个元素都具有不同的功能和用途。了解HTML5的基本结构和语法是开发Web应用程序的基础。

2. 使用HTML5的新特性

HTML5引入了许多新特性,如语义化标签、音频和视频元素、本地存储等。开发人员可以利用这些特性来提升应用程序的功能和用户体验。

3. 使用CSS3美化应用程序界面

CSS3是一种用于控制网页样式和布局的技术。它提供了许多新特性,如过渡效果、动画和阴影等。通过使用CSS3,开发人员可以为Web应用程序创建漂亮的界面。

4. JavaScript编程

JavaScript是一种用于在Web页面中添加交互性和动态功能的脚本语言。在HTML5 Web应用程序开发中,JavaScript起着至关重要的作用。开发人员可以使用JavaScript编写代码来处理用户输入、操作DOM元素、处理事件等。

5. 使用HTML5 API和框架

HTML5提供了一系列原生API和框架,用于处理本地存储、地理位置、音视频、绘图和动画等。开发人员可以利用这些API和框架来扩展应用程序的功能。

6. 响应式设计和移动优化

在HTML5 Web应用程序开发中,响应式设计和移动优化是必不可少的。开发人员需要确保应用程序能够在不同设备上正常运行,并提供良好的用户体验。

7. 测试和调试

在开发完应用程序之后,开发人员需要进行测试和调试。他们可以使用浏览器的开发者工具来检查代码错误和性能问题,并确保应用程序的稳定性和安全性。

总结:

HTML5 Web应用程序开发是一个涉及多个技术和知识领域的复杂过程。开发人员需要熟悉HTML5的基本结构和语法,掌握CSS3和JavaScript编程,利用HTML5的新特性和API来增强应用程序的功能和体验。同时,还需要进行响应式设计和移动优化,以确保应用程序在不同设备上正常运行。最后,通过测试和调试,开发人员可以确保应用程序的稳定性和安全性。

川公网安备 51019002001185号